The Formation of Gamification in Digital Gambling

One of the most significant shifts in online gambling over the past decade has been the incorporation of gamification strategies — elements borrowed from game design to boost interactivity and retention. These techniques leverage fundamental human motivations: achievement, competition, and reward. For instance, many platforms now include loyalty programmes, achievement badges, and mini-challenges meant to evoke a sense of progress and accomplishment.

However, not all gamification is purely utilitarian; some features are designed to tap into the neurochemical drivers of dopamine release, reinforcing the desire to continue playing. Expert insights suggest that when players perceive wins, even small ones, their brain’s reward system is activated, making subsequent play more compelling.

The Balance Between Fun and Responsible Play

The industry faces a delicate challenge: how to make gambling enjoyable while safeguarding against problematic behaviours. A pivotal part of this balance lies in understanding what makes certain gambling features “fun” and how to integrate those elements responsibly. It is here that engaging features such as instant feedback, dynamic visuals, and randomized reward cycles play crucial roles in stimulating the user experience.

For example, a well-designed virtual scratchcard or lottery game can enhance thrill and anticipation — core components of gambling excitement. Nevertheless, designers and operators are increasingly encouraged to include features that promote transparency and self-control, such as time-outs or deposit limits.
